Jammu: The Border Security Force (BSF) Saturday busted a militant hideout within the Poonch district of Jammu and Kashmir and recovered a big cache of arms and ammunition, a spokesperson for the pressure mentioned.
The hideout was unearthed this afternoon throughout a search operation in Doba Mohalla forest space in Hadiguda, 10 kilometres from Mandi city, the spokesperson mentioned.
He mentioned the search operation was launched by the BSF on particular intelligence info. It led to the restoration of an AK-47 rifle with three magazines, 82 rounds, three Chinese pistols with 5 magazines and 33 rounds, and 4 hand grenades.
An Under Barrel Grenade Launcher (UBGL) and a wi-fi set had been additionally discovered on the hideout, the spokesperson mentioned, including the BSF is looking the realm regardless of incessant rains.
